P. v. Williams CA5
Defendant Roxanne Nicole Williams was convicted by no contest plea of assault with force likely to produce great bodily injury (Pen. Code, § 245, subd. (a)(4)) and resisting a peace officer (§ 148, subd. (a)(1)). On appeal, she contends the probation conditions that restrict her residence and travel are unconstitutionally overbroad. We affirm.
